Mohammad Musa passes away
Famous commentator and former sports journalist Mohammad Musa died at a city hospital on Thursday. He was 65. According to the sports commentators’ forum, he had suffered a cardiac arrest at 2:30am on Thursday and was taken to the Islami Bank Hospital at Kakrail where he breathed his last. He left behind his wife, a son ... Read more

Safety nets mostly miss target groups
Reveals IFPRI survey Bangladesh now runs as many as 80 social safety net programmes, but many of them are missing the targets they have been designed for. For instance, the poorest 40 percent of the population, who are supposed to receive 100 percent primary school stipend from the government, get only 55 percent and the ... Read more
